We are looking for recent college graduates to be part of our Construction Management Skills Training Program (CMST Program). Our unique CMST Program encompasses a thirty-six month long rotation in main areas of construction management: Project Management, Site Supervision, and Estimating. At the end of this intense on-the-job program, trainees graduate and continue their careers dedicated to the role of Assistant Project Manager, Assistant Superintendent, or Assistant Estimator with an understanding of the entire life cycle of a job.
